South Korea Aortic Stent Graft Balloon Catheter Market By Type Segment Analysis

The Aortic Stent Graft Balloon Catheter market in South Korea is classified primarily into two key types: high-pressure balloon catheters and standard-pressure balloon catheters. High-pressure balloons are designed for complex vascular interventions, offering enhanced dilation capabilities in calcified or resistant lesions, making them suitable for advanced aortic repairs. Standard-pressure balloons, on the other hand, are more commonly used for routine procedures, such as initial vessel dilation and straightforward aneurysm repairs. The market size for high-pressure balloon catheters is estimated to account for approximately 55% of the total segment, driven by increasing adoption in complex endovascular procedures, while standard-pressure balloons constitute around 45%, favored for their cost-effectiveness and ease of use.

Over the forecast period, the high-pressure balloon segment is expected to exhibit the fastest growth, with a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of approximately 7-8% over the next 5–10 years. This growth is fueled by technological advancements that improve balloon durability, precision, and safety, alongside a rising prevalence of complex aortic pathologies requiring advanced intervention techniques. Regulatory & Policy Landscape Impacting South Korea Aortic Stent Graft Balloon Catheter Market

The regulatory environment in South Korea is characterized by rigorous standards set by the Ministry of Food and Drug Safety (MFDS), emphasizing safety, efficacy, and quality. Recent policy reforms aim to streamline approval processes for innovative medical devices, fostering faster market access for advanced balloon catheters. However, compliance with local standards requires significant investment in clinical trials, documentation, and post-market surveillance.

Government initiatives promoting digital health and device innovation create opportunities for market entrants. Reimbursement policies are evolving to support minimally invasive procedures, incentivizing device adoption. Additionally, policies encouraging local manufacturing and R&D investments align with national healthcare modernization goals. Navigating this complex regulatory landscape demands strategic planning, early engagement with authorities, and robust clinical evidence to ensure timely market entry and sustained growth.
